Details
Anthropic’s Data Center Operations team ensures compute fleet availability through hardware and IT operations. At partner-operated sites, this role manages the interface between Anthropic and the strategic site operations partner performing day-to-day data hall work.
As the site lead, you will own outcomes for assigned sites, including deployment velocity, availability, and incident response. You will provide tactical direction, set priorities, define standards for vendor on-site teams, oversee performance, and conduct ongoing operational assessments. You will also define operational processes, quality gates, and governance rhythms for partner-operated sites while developing program improvements across the fleet.
Responsibilities
- Own site availability, deployment milestones, and repair turnaround using independently verified data.
- Set daily and weekly priorities and lead operating cadences, including standups and business reviews.
- Author and improve procedures for deployment, break-fix, change management, security, and EHS compliance.
- Analyze operational trends and standardize lessons across the program.
- Track vendor performance against SLAs and staffing commitments and drive corrective actions.
- Participate in the incident escalation on-call rotation.
- Serve as Anthropic Incident Commander for site-specific incidents, directing vendor response, owning communications, and closing post-incident actions.
- Translate engineering requirements into vendor direction and communicate site constraints and risks to leadership.
- Lead weekly operations reviews and scorecards with vendor site leads.
- Direct deployment surges to meet first-compute-online milestones.
- Analyze failure patterns, identify root causes, and drive fixes with owners.
- Create break-fix ownership matrices and train vendor teams.
- Serve as Incident Commander for facility events and produce post-mortems.
- Establish operational readiness for new data halls, including spares and security.
- Identify process gaps and codify improvements as program standards.
Requirements
- 8+ years of experience in data center operations, hardware, IT infrastructure, or critical facilities as a manager, technical lead, or related professional, including accountability for production availability.
- Experience managing vendors, managed service providers, or contract workforces against measurable outcomes, including SOWs, SLAs, operational reviews, and corrective actions.
- Hands-on technical depth in server, network, and rack-level infrastructure sufficient to independently verify vendor claims and audit quality.
- Experience building or substantially improving operational processes.
- Experience in incident command or lead-responder roles, with clear communication under ambiguity.
- Ability to support non-standard hours, including an on-call rotation and availability during deployment surges and maintenance windows.
-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field or equivalent practical experience.
